Recurring pro-Kremlin disinformation narrative claiming that Lithuania will be directly involved in the war in Ukraine.The West supports Ukraine with military and financial aid for the country’s efficient self-defence, in accordance with the UN Charter Article 51, to stop Russia's war of aggression against Ukraine.It is hard to say exactly which “military corpus” is mentioned in the message. The closest analogy would be The Grand Hetman Kostiantyn Ostrogski Lithuanian-Polish-Ukrainian Brigade (LITPOLUKRBRIG).The Brigade was established by an agreement between three countries signed in September 2014 in Warsaw. The Brigada mission is stated in the Technical Agreement signed on July 24, 2015, in Lviv (Ukraine). It is agreed that “the LITPOLUKRBRIG personnel participate in joint training and exercises, the Brigade or its elements will be deployed to international operations mandated by the United Nations Security Council, while decision regarding deployment of the LITPOLUKRBRIG to international operations will be made by general consent of all the establishing countries”. There are no plans to use LITPOLUKRBRIG in the defence of Ukraine. Recurrent pro-Kremlin confusion narrative about History, Ukraine, and the EU.The claim is made in the context of the visit of European Commission president von der Leyen to Kyiv on 09 May 2023 to mark Europe Day. The act of military surrender of the Nazi power was first signed at 02:41 on 7 May in SHAEF HQ at Reims, France, and the definitive German Instrument of Surrender, was signed on 8 May 1945 in Karlshorst, Berlin at 22:43 local time. The German High Command issued orders to all German military, naval and air authorities and to all forces under German control to cease military active operations at 23.01 hours Central European time on 8 May 1945.Therefore, most European nations celebrate Victory in Europe Day on May 8 to mark the anniversary of Germany's unconditional surrender coming into force. Russia and some former Soviet countries celebrated Victory Day on May 9, using the term Great Patriotic War.Ukraine celebrated Victory Day on May 9 until 2015, when then-president Petro Poroshenko changed its name to the Day of Victory over Nazism in World War II. He designated May 8 as the Day of Remembrance and Reconciliation. May 8 was a working day, and May 9 remained a public holiday.Volodymyr Zelenskyy submitted a bill to the Verkhovna Rada of Ukraine proposing that May 8 be the Day of Remembrance and Victory over Nazism in the Second World War of 1939-1945.(…) On May 9, we will commemorate our historic unity – the unity of all Europeans who destroyed Nazism and will defeat ruscism. The unity that brings peace closer.Eternal memory to all those who died in the Second World War! Glory to everyone who fought against Nazism and won!Europe Day commemorates the signing of the 'Schuman Declaration' on 9 May 1950. This was an ambitious plan to secure long-term peace in post-war Europe that is considered the beginning of what is now the European Union.Attempts to depict Zelenskyy as incompetent, a puppet and a clown, and narratives claiming that WWII never existed and it is a falsification of the “great patriotic war” are recurrent. Read our past analysis Nazi east, Nazi west, Nazi over the cuckoo's nest for a deeper dive into the narrative.The myth of Nazi-ruled Ukraine has been the cornerstone of Russian disinformation about the country since the very beginning of the 2013-14 Euromaidan protests, when it was used to discredit the pro-European popular uprising in Kyiv and, subsequently, the broader pro-Western shift in Ukraine's foreign policy.A law passed in Ukraine in 2015 banned Nazi and Communist ideologies. The law prohibits the public use and propaganda of Nazi and Communist symbols. Far-right groups do exist in Ukraine, like in any other country, but they have a minor influence on politics and social life.The Azov unit was formed in May 2014 in Mariupol from volunteers, initially as a battalion of the Special Purpose Police Patrol Service of the Ministry of Internal Affairs. In September 2014, it was transformed into a battalion in a regiment structure, later to the National Guard of Ukraine. The battalion sized unit strength is estimated at around 900 - 1100 persons.Azov unit garnered controversy over the far-right politics of its initial founders, the use of neo-Nazi symbolism in some of its insignia, and the anti-Semitic views of some members. The unit was integrated into the National Guard of Ukraine in 2015. Russia uses this alleged high environmental risk to saber-rattle with its nuclear arsenal.The depleted uranium shells the UK Ministry of Defence (MoD) is sending to Ukraine are not prohibited by any international agreement."They are not meant to poison people. They are used because of their capability to pierce armour," says Dr Marina Miron from Kings College London. See also this article from the BBC in which a former British Army tank commander and chemical weapons expert Col Hamish de Breton-Gordon states that "depleted uranium rounds used by Challenger 2 tanks contained only trace elements of depleted uranium. He added it was "laughable" to suggest depleted uranium rounds were in any way linked to nuclear weapons, which uses enriched uranium".Furthermore, on 21 March 2023, the UK MoD already answered Russian claims about the deployment of depleted uranium shells to Ukraine and the interpretation of such kind of ammunition as a “nuclear weapon”. “It is a standard component and has nothing to do with nuclear weapons or capabilities. Russia knows this, but is deliberately trying to disinform”, explained a spokesperson for the UK MoD.In 2007, the UN General Assembly launched a study to find out the health effects of depleted uranium weapons. The United Nations Scientific Committee on the Effects of Atomic Radiation (UNSCEAR) found no significant poisoning was caused by exposure to depleted Uranium. Depleted uranium has a higher density than ordinary steel. It's about 2,5 times denser that steel and about 1,5 times denser than lead. This message is part of the Kremlin’s policy of historical revisionism and an attempt to distort the truth about the Soviet crimes committed against Poland. The Katyń Massacre is a symbol of the criminal policy of the USSR against the Polish nation. In Spring 1940, almost 22.000 Polish prisoners of war were executed by the NKVD in Katyn, Kharkiv and Kalinin (Tver). The Massacre was carefully considered and organised by the Soviet leadership. Up until 1991, the Soviet authorities refused to accept responsibility for this crime, blaming Nazi Germany for the mass-murders of Polish prisoners of war. In 1992, Russian President Boris Yeltsin submitted official documents confirming the Soviet responsibility for this crime to Polish President Lech Walesa. Recurring pro-Kremlin disinformation narrative about the illegal annexation of Crimea and an attempt to distort the historical truth about the XVIII century Russian incorporation of Crimea.The Crimean Peninsula was incorporated into the Russian Empire in 1783. The Russian control over the Peninsula did not bring the local population any “peace and prosperity”. Immediately after the Russian takeover, the local peoples living in Crimea (Crimean Tatars, Karaims, Greeks, Armenians, etc.) faced large-scale deportations. Throughout the XVIII and XIX centuries, at least 400.000 Crimean Tatars were forced to leave Crimea, moving to present-day Turkey. In a similar way, the local Karaims and Greeks were resettled to other parts of the Russian Empire.As a result of these massive deportations and migration, Moscow managed to increase the number of ethnic Russians living in Crimea (who had never lived in this area before the XIX century). Moscow managed to establish a relative majority of ethnic Russians living in Crimea only after the genocidal 1944 deportation of all the Crimean Tatars living in this region.This article acknowledges the fact that Russian control over Crimea was established only 240 years ago – yet claims that Crimea “has always been Russian” and is “Russian ancestral land”. The history of the Crimean Peninsula lasts for over 2.500 years.See previous disinformation narratives in our database alleging that Crimean people chose to be with Russia; that Crimea’s reunification with Russia was legal; that Ukraine was led by nationalist extremists and fascists; or that Crimea never belonged to Ukraine or that Crimea is a Russian sovereign region.
